你查询的IP:[59.191.111.6]  地理位置:中国–广东

最新查询121.59.107.76 220.112.18.84 119.232.16.68 123.100.206.99 116.208.2.222 121.201.206.23 59.192.23.62 203.90.76.116 221.199.98.49 59.191.111.6 202.127.224.142 58.99.128.35 119.108.85.56 202.38.158.173 221.136.156.42 222.176.177.48 222.176.123.69 116.76.32.125 60.160.14.38 203.134.240.198 203.91.32.151 202.165.96.78 222.16.168.37 220.152.128.67 167.139.173.211 202.152.176.25 114.60.213.26 210.23.32.30 221.8.106.128 117.103.128.69 119.112.71.170